Tour Report | Pagan Metal fest, Germany - 20th Nov 2004

4 AM start. Driving to Dublin airport in sleet and snow. Very very cold.

We arrived in Frankfurt airport at around 10 AM to be greeted by two friendly German promoters, Nico and Bully. A leisurely jaunt up to Giessen in our mini-bus, nearly ending up in the trees at one stage as a nutcase auto-bahn driver pulls in front of us. I'm informed by Nico and Bully that we have to sample some of their äpfel-wein, "with pleasure". Apparently, we've got a lot to live up to since Dismember (Swedish death-metallers) tore the place up just two weeks ago and since some of the punters are coming as far as Paris and far off parts of Germany. Looking forward to it already.

After settling into our hotel we decided to go for a walk into town (Giessen, which is around 70,000 population). Hungry as we were, we spy the golden arches of McDonalds and decide its too cold to find somewhere else. Once outside we were mobbed by a group of GM food protesters with banners pointing inwards at the McDonalds windows. So, we decide to come back in a while, but only after taking a piss-take photo of Keith in the middle of the protestors with his thumbs up.!!

So on rolls the evening. The promoters have everything ready backstage with a fine display of beers, food etc. EVEN PLUM WINE. The first band to arrive after us is our French brothers Heol Telwen, who seem to be very friendly, especially after me insulting them with words like "branleur", "connard", "salope", "pute". Funny guys, and excellent music. We're limited with the other guys (Suidakra and XIV dark centuries) because of communication, none of us speak german, although several Ja's and Yeah's were exchanged. XIV dark centuries were well kitted out with sheepskins, shields & swords and cow-horns full of mead.

At around 23:00 we hit the stage. The crowd was great, lots of head-banging and joining in with songs. We started with "Bloody Sunday" with the bouzouki and bodhrán. Not too bad at all. At one stage some guy got onto the stage and straddled across and fell down the other side dragging Keith mic stand with him, weirdo. All was going great until towards the end when Keiths amp-head just fused-out. Why does this kind of stuff only happen to us?! So, we're about to call it a day when one of the other bands brings out their's. Thanks guys. We finished up then after another 3, without an encore. *mental note* announce last tune before we run out of tunes that I know!! John C went back to the hotel early with the key of Keiths room and no way of contacting him. Cosy night for us then!!

Next day, we were brought for a stroll around freezing Frankfurt by Nico and Bully. Had a brat-wurst frankfurter (well we were in frankfurt) and some äpfel-wein, nice. After a pint in an Irish pub with a vending-machine of sex-toys in the toilets it was time to go home via the airport.
